Does granite countertop stain from turmeric?
It can leave a stain if you don't use the turmeric quickly enough. For most counters, here's how to get rid of turmeric stains: To form a thick paste, mix baking soda and water together. Let the paste remain on the stain for fifteen minutes after applying it.
Is artificially created stone comparable to natural granite?
Granite countertops are fabricated utilizing chunks of granite stone harvested from natural excavation locations, whereas, conversely, engineered stone countertops are manufactured within a factory setting, incorporating a blend of natural and synthetic materials.

Why has Australia decided to prohibit the use of synthetic stone?
There is conclusive proof that prolonged contact with silica dust, particularly the respirable form of crystalline silica, arising from the handling of engineered stone, poses a significant threat to workers' health by elevating the chances of developing silicosis. By prohibiting the utilization of engineered stone, Australian workers would be safeguarded from contracting this fatal illness.
Could you elaborate on the concept of a fabricated stone countertop?
Manufactured stone, commonly designated as quartz in the countertop sector, is a blend of crushed stone fragments united by a binding agent. It offers a diverse range of applications. Specifically for countertops, these slabs are crafted from quartz crystals that are secured together utilizing a resin adhesive.
